A boy stumbles his way into a dragon's cave, and instead of being eaten alive by the creature no one was sure existed, he ends up being raised by the beast as a dragon son. When tragedy strikes, the boy must learn to survive, though he is not alone. Find out about adventures and survival in a dangerous world and how a connection between unlikely friends can mean the difference between life, and failure.
